Haryana’s Arjuna awardee couple locked in marital dispute
International boxer Saweety Boora and her husband, Deepak Hooda, a former player of the Indian kabaddi team, are embroiled in a marital dispute. While Saweety levelled allegations of domestic violence against Hooda, he countered by accusing her family of financial wrongdoing.
Saweety, 32, has alleged that Hooda, 30, physically assaulted her and demanded an SUV and Rs 1 crore from her family. On the other hand, Hooda has accused the Hisar-based boxer’s family of usurping his property and threatening him with dire consequences. The Haryana couple has filed complaints against each other at the Hisar and Rohtak police stations.
In her complaint to the Hisar police, Saweety alleged Deepak had demanded a Toyota Fortuner SUV and Rs 1 crore from her. She claimed she was pressured to quit the game. She also alleged that she was thrown out of the house after a fight in October last year.
Following Saweety’s complaint, the Hisar police registered an FIR against Hooda under various sections of the Bharatiya Nyaya Sanhita (BNS).
Hisar SP Shashank Kumar Sawan stated, “Based on Saweety Boora’s complaint, a notice was issued to Deepak Hooda regarding the marital dispute, but he did not respond. Further investigation is underway.”
The couple, who tied the knot on July 7, 2022, now headed for a separation. Sources said Saweety had filed an application in the court for divorce and alimony.
Saweety, a 2023 World Championships gold medallist, was honored with the Arjuna Award in January. Hooda, a 2020 Arjuna Award recipient, unsuccessfully contested the 2024 Assembly election on a BJP ticket from the Meham constituency.
